This abstract first appeared for US patent application 20240258488 titled 'LIGHT EMITTING DIODE ASSEMBLY
Simplified Explanation:
The patent application describes a light emitting diode assembly with electrodes, a light emitting diode, a cap, and a protective layer with an electrostatic guide hole.
- The light emitting diode assembly includes electrodes, a diode, a cap, and a protective layer.
- The protective layer has an electrostatic guide hole.
- The electrodes are spaced apart on a substrate.
- The diode overlaps with the electrodes.
- The cap covers the diode.

Original Abstract Submitted
a light emitting diode assembly is disclosed. the light emitting diode assembly includes a first electrode and a second electrode spaced apart from each other on a substrate, a light emitting diode overlapping with the first electrode and the second electrode, a cap covering the light emitting diode, and a protective layer covering the first electrode and the second electrode and including an electrostatic guide hole exposing a portion of the first electrode.
